linux动态查看进程的命令

worktile 其他 193

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Linux系统中,可以使用”top”命令动态查看进程。以下是使用”top”命令的步骤:

    1. 打开终端,输入”top”命令后按下回车键。

    2. 在top命令界面上,可以看到系统中所有的运行进程。每一行代表一个进程,显示的信息包括进程ID、进程的所属用户、进程占用的CPU和内存等。

    3. 默认情况下,top命令会按照CPU使用率从高到低的顺序显示进程。如果你想按照其他的方式进行排序,可以按下不同的快捷键。例如,按下”m”可以按照内存使用率进行排序,按下”P”可以按照CPU占用百分比进行排序。

    4. 如果你只想查看某个特定的用户的进程,可以按下”u”快捷键并输入用户名。

    5. 要结束top命令的运行,可以按下”q”键。

    除了”top”命令之外,还有其他一些命令也可以用来动态查看进程,例如”htop”和”atop”等。这些命令的使用方法类似于top命令,但是它们提供了更多的功能和用户友好的界面。根据个人的需求,可以选择合适的命令进行使用。以上就是动态查看进程的命令及其使用方法。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ux系统下动态查看进程的命令是top。

    top是一个实时系统监控工具,能够动态地查看系统的进程状态和资源利用情况。它可以显示当前运行的进程列表,并按照CPU占用率、内存占用率等进行排序。同时,top还提供了一系列交互式命令,可以进行排序、过滤、显示指定进程的详细信息等操作。

    以下是使用top命令来查看进程的一些常用选项和操作:

    1. 打开top:在终端中输入top命令即可打开top监视界面,默认会以CPU占用率高低排序进程。

    2. 切换排序方式:按下大写字母”P”可以按照CPU占用率进行排序,按下大写字母”M”可以按照内存占用率进行排序。

    3. 进程过滤:按下小写字母”O”可以对进程进行过滤,可选的过滤条件有进程ID、用户ID、命令名等。

    4. 显示详细信息:按下小写字母”f”可以显示或隐藏更多的进程详细信息,如进程的状态、用户、CPU占用率、内存占用率等。

    5. KILL进程:在top界面下,按下大写字母”k”可以强制终止选中的进程,然后输入进程的PID并按下回车键即可。

    除了top命令外,Linux系统中还有其他一些可以查看进程信息的命令,如ps、htop、pstree等。这些命令相较于top命令功能较为简单,但也可以满足基本的进程查看需求。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,有几个命令可以用来动态查看进程。下面我将介绍几个常用的命令:

    1. top命令:top命令可以实时显示系统中正在运行的进程的状态。它会按照CPU利用率和内存使用情况等对进程进行排序,并将前面的进程显示在屏幕的顶部。

    使用方法:在终端中输入top并按回车键即可打开top命令界面。在top命令界面中,可以按键盘上的数字键1来切换到多列显示模式,按下Shift+M键可以按照内存使用情况对进程进行排序。

    在top命令界面中,可以使用以下常用操作来实现不同的功能:
    – 按键盘上的数字键1切换到多列显示模式;
    – 按下Shift+P键按照CPU利用率对进程进行排序;
    – 按下Shift+M键按照内存使用情况对进程进行排序;
    – 按下Shift+W键将top命令当前的设置保存到配置文件中。

    2. ps命令:ps命令可以列出系统中正在运行的进程的信息。

    使用方法:在终端中输入ps命令即可列出当前用户的所有进程信息。ps命令还支持多个选项,可以通过这些选项来获取不同形式的进程信息。常用的选项有:
    – -e:列出所有进程的信息;
    – -f:显示进程的详细信息;
    – -u user:显示指定用户的进程信息。

    例如,要列出所有进程的详细信息,可以使用ps -ef命令。

    另外,还有一些其他的ps命令的选项,可以根据具体需求来选择使用。

    3. htop命令:htop命令是一个更加强大的进程查看工具,它提供了一个交互式界面,可以直观地显示进程的信息。

    使用方法:在终端中输入htop并按回车键即可打开htop命令界面。在htop命令界面中,可以使用键盘上的箭头按键来移动光标,使用空格键来选中或取消选中进程,使用键盘上的F键来打开功能菜单。

    htop命令界面中显示的信息比top命令更加详细和直观,可以根据需要来选择使用。

    4. systemctl命令:systemctl命令是用来管理和控制系统服务的命令,也可以查看进程的运行状态。

    使用方法:在终端中输入systemctl命令即可查看系统中所有服务的状态。要检查某个特定服务的状态,可以使用systemctl status service_name命令。请将service_name替换为要查看的服务名称。

    例如,要查看Apache Web服务器服务的状态,可以使用systemctl status apache2命令。

    请注意,以上命令需要以root用户或具有root权限的用户身份运行,以便查看所有进程的信息。如果是普通用户,可能只能查看自己拥有的进程。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部